Output eb65ec00d161da58ba985aaa3c8c12ec41e79a8201670a9335930c5022d820c2:1

value
105385
script pubkey
OP_0 OP_PUSHBYTES_20 a795ebce017831ec12bc67446a8ce3959ae0efc8
address
bc1q5727hnsp0qc7cy4uvazx4r8rjkdwpm7gp72t8n
transaction
eb65ec00d161da58ba985aaa3c8c12ec41e79a8201670a9335930c5022d820c2
confirmations
24086
spent
true